Get started7 Richard Street is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Dunstable (LU5 4BQ). It has a recorded floor area of 79 m² (around 850 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(February 2016) shows an E (score 53),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. Earlier certificates rated it C (October 2009); the latest reading is 2 bands lower. Between certificates, roof efficiency dropped from Good to Very Poor and lighting dropped from Good to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 75),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from February 2016,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 8.5%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£298,000 is 35.5% above the 2016 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£259/sq ft) was about 44.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. On energy efficiency it sits in the bottom 10% of properties in this postcode — significant headroom for improvement. Last changed hands 10 years ago, in May 2016.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property.
